At 17, Woodburn teenager Ana Flores may be too young to vote, but that didn’t stop her from translating her passion for politics into a push to register thousands of Latino young adults to vote.
“We want to make sure the voice of Oregon’s young Latino voters is heard at the ballot box,” said Flores, a student at Woodburn High School and a member of Voz Hispana, a nonprofit group that promotes civic participation by Latinos.
In January, Voz Hispana launched a massive get-out-the-vote campaign aimed at Latinos.”*
